What is meant by atomic orbitals?
A region in an atom that can hold up to 2 electrons with opposite spins
1 of 8
How are these atomic orbitals filled?
In order of increasing energy
2 of 8
What is meant by electronic configuration?
The arrangement of electrons in an atom
3 of 8
Are all orbitals filled in order?
No! 4s fills before 3d
4 of 8
What are the 2 elements with an unexpected configuration?
Chromium and Copper. They end in 4s orbitals
5 of 8
Describe how electronic shielding works.
Electrons from inner shells repel electrons from outer shells. Same signs repel
6 of 8
What is meant by '1st Ionisation level'?
The amount of energy it takes to remove 1 mole of electrons from one mole of its gaseous atom
7 of 8
What makes up electronic attraction?
Nuclear charge, electronic shielding and Atomic radius
